The Foreigner Identity Card or Student Card, which will apply for once you are in Spain, is valid for the duration of the course (not more than one year) and is renewed every year, if you meet all the requirements of the government civil. The requirements for the card:
-Duly completed application (visit the website, extranjeros.mtas.es, clicking on “procedimientos y solicitudes” or requested by email to infoext.barcelona @ map.es)
Copy of passport or valid document for entry into Spain.
-The student visa (which you have previously purchased in your country)
-Official letter from the city center you have been accepted. In this case a letter from IED with your name and the duration of the course you’re going to do (never less than three months).
-If you are a minor, permission from your parents or guardians for your move to Spain and to carry out your studies.
-Three passport photos
-“Empadronamiento”
